> The netmask shouldnt be /32 in the ippool configuration.
> If you put /32 in the config the client will not connect.

Wha? It works here. Why do you say it won't work?

Surely most point-to-point connections work when they've
got a netmask of /32, since they don't care what the address
on the other end is, as long as they send the data there.

In fact, I'd expect a point-to-point link to ignore a
netmask. (As opposed to a two-NIC ethernet network, which
needs... /30. Net, you, me, broadcast.)
